June leads for comfortable weather in Volkan: typically 24.2°C by day, 12.1°C at night, with 84 mm of rain. Based on measured 1991–2020 NOAA station history.

Month by month
The bars show the comfort score. Day and night temperatures come from daily observed highs and lows; rain is the historical monthly estimate.
| Month | Day | Night | Rain | Wet days | Daylight | Comfort | Coverage |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| -15°C | -27.3°C | 9 mm | 2.4 | 8 h 40 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| February | -9.8°C | -23.8°C | 10 mm | 2.5 | 10 h 05 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| March | -0.5°C | -13.3°C | 21 mm | 3.9 | 11 h 43 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| April | 11°C | -1.2°C | 35 mm | 5.9 | 13 h 37 | 26 | Strong coverage |
| May | 19.6°C | 6.2°C | 67 mm | 9.1 | 15 h 14 | 60 | Strong coverage |
| June | 24.2°C | 12.1°C | 84 mm | 8.9 | 16 h 08 | 82 | Strong coverage |
| July | 27°C | 16.1°C | 148 mm | 10.3 | 15 h 47 | 66 | Strong coverage |
| August | 25.3°C | 14.8°C | 135 mm | 10.6 | 14 h 22 | 74 | Strong coverage |
| September | 20°C | 7.6°C | 81 mm | 9.1 | 12 h 31 | 62 | Strong coverage |
| October | 10.8°C | -1.5°C | 42 mm | 5.6 | 10 h 42 | 24 | Strong coverage |
| November | -2.7°C | -13.1°C | 23 mm | 4.5 | 9 h 05 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| December | -13.6°C | -24.6°C | 14 mm | 4 | 8 h 17 | 5 | Strong coverage |

| Month | Warm & dry days | Wet days | Washouts | Week with 3+ wet days | Daytime mean has ranged |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 0% | 8% | <1% | 5% | -19.5–-13.4°C |
| February | 0% | 9% | <1% | 4% | -15.0–-6.7°C |
| March | 0% | 14% | 1% | 9% | -4.4–2.5°C |
| April | 5% | 22% | 4% | 23% | 7.8–13.0°C |
| May | 35% | 29% | 7% | 36% | 16.5–21.1°C |
| June | 61% | 33% | 10% | 41% | 21.7–26.3°C |
| July | 66% | 34% | 15% | 45% | 25.2–28.7°C |
| August | 61% | 37% | 16% | 49% | 23.0–27.0°C |
| September | 38% | 32% | 10% | 37% | 17.7–21.0°C |
| October | 4% | 18% | 4% | 11% | 8.5–12.2°C |
| November | 0% | 15% | 2% | 10% | -6.6–-0.2°C |
| December | 0% | 13% | <1% | 7% | -17.6–-11.7°C |
A warm and dry day reaches 20°C with under 1 mm of rain; a wet day gets 1 mm or more; a washout gets 10 mm or more. The week column is the share of seven-day stretches in that month, across the station’s whole daily record, that contained three or more wet days — the odds a week-long trip is rained on repeatedly, counted rather than modelled. The last column is the 10th to 90th percentile of that month’s daytime average across individual years: a narrow band means the average is what you will get, a wide one means the average is a midpoint between years that felt quite different.
